With Alina's planned content, doing -3Lo, -3T, and -2T-2Lo maximizes her TES. The only time a -Eu-3S combo would be useful is if she were to learn a quad (as she'd get to use all 3 of the 3-3 combos, replacing the a 2A with a triple). Skaters without a quad do -Eu-3S when they don't have a -3Lo combo so that they don't have to repeat -3T (the lowest scoring triple). She also doesn't do solo 3Lo as it would lower her TES (she'd be repeating 3Lo instead of 3Lz/3F). Don't look at individual combos, but rather the BV of the entire program.

How much difference in base value is there between 3f-E-3sal and 3f-2t-2loop?

1.2 because that's the difference between an Eu and 2Lo, which is what the Eu replaces. It can also replace the -2T but unlikely because we don't really see skaters doing 3something-2Lo - it's 2T almost all the time. The 3F 3S portion doesn't matter because the skater would be doing those jumps in their layout anyways, somewhere else in the program so it'll have no effect on the overall BV.

The ability to do a -3Lo combo is useful because it allows you to 1) repeat a higher scoring triple (not 3T) or 2) gaining 1.2 points that would be lost if you wanted to do a Eu combo. A non -3Lo jumping individual would have give up 1) or 2), but a an individual that can jump -3Lo and -3T doesn't have to do either. That's what's given Alina her BV advantage for so long (taking out backloading, GOE, etc.)

As the Salchow is a solo jump at the moment, changing her triple jump from 3f-2t-2lo to 3f-eu-3s means she could add another 2A in place of the solo 3S. Therefore it would mean an increase in points.

-2t-2lo = 3
-eu + 2A = 3.8

I don't know if you're allowed 3 2As in a program though. I wouldn't recommend doing this just for 0.8 points as well!
